Enhancing Soil Structure
One of the primary ways earthworms benefit garden soil is by enhancing its structure. Earthworms tunnel through the soil, creating passageways that allow air, water, and nutrients to penetrate deep into the ground. As they move through the soil, earthworms ingest organic matter such as dead plant material and microorganisms, breaking them down into nutrient-rich castings. These castings are excreted by the earthworms and deposited in their burrows, enriching the soil with essential nutrients and organic matter.
Improving Drainage and Aeration
Earthworms also play a crucial role in improving soil drainage and aeration. Their burrowing activities help to create channels in the soil that allow excess water to drain away, preventing waterlogging and promoting root growth. Additionally, the tunnels created by earthworms allow for better air circulation in the soil, ensuring that plant roots have access to oxygen, which is essential for their growth and development.
Increasing Nutrient Availability
Another key benefit of earthworms in garden soil is their role in increasing nutrient availability. As earthworms feed on organic matter, they break it down into simpler compounds that are more readily available to plants. The castings produced by earthworms are rich in essential nutrients such as nitrogen, phosphorus, and potassium, which are vital for plant growth. By incorporating these nutrients into the soil, earthworms help to create a fertile environment that supports healthy plant growth and development.
Enhancing Microbial Activity
Earthworms also contribute to the health of garden soil by enhancing microbial activity. As they move through the soil, earthworms ingest microorganisms and beneficial bacteria, which are essential for breaking down organic matter and releasing nutrients. By passing these microorganisms through their digestive tracts and depositing them in their castings, earthworms help to inoculate the soil with beneficial microbes that play a vital role in nutrient cycling and soil fertility.
Reducing Compaction
Compacted soil can be a significant challenge for gardeners, as it restricts root growth and water infiltration. Earthworms help to alleviate soil compaction by burrowing through the soil and creating channels that loosen the ground. Their activities improve soil structure, making it easier for plant roots to penetrate the soil and access water and nutrients. By reducing compaction, earthworms create a more hospitable environment for plants to thrive.
